Description

How, when, and where to prune? The questions that beset every gardener never change, but the solutions do. The Pruning of Trees, Shrubs and Conifers recommends the best pruning techniques and practices. This unique encyclopaedic treatment details the best pruning methods for more than 450 genera of trees, shrubs, conifers, and woody climbers. The A-Z format covers several thousand species, yet remains a manageable and practical reference. Kirkham clearly explains the reasons behind pruning techniques as well as how to apply them.

Author Biography:

George E. Brown (1917-1980) earned his diploma in horticulture at the Royal Botanic Gardens, Kew. He returned to Kew in 1956 as an assistant curator. A founding member of the Arboricultural Association, he soon became a recognized authority on trees and shrubs. Tony Kirkham is the Head of the Arboretum and Horticultural Services at the Royal Botanic Garden, Kew, where he cares for and develops 10,000 woody trees in the collection. Tony began working with trees as a forestry apprentice in Surrey, and then as a commercial tree surgeon in West Germany. He earned a diploma in horticulture from the Royal Botanic Gardens, Kew, and then proceeded to spend the next 30 years of his life working at the gardens. Now he lectures internationally, runs workshops, and publishes papers on a wide range of subjects. He has taken numerous plant-collecting trips across Asia, and many trees now growing in the Royal Botanic Gardens, Kew originated from seeds obtained on those trips. In his spare time, Tony enjoys fly fishing and hunting. He is married with two children and lives in London.
